Hello all. John had asked me to create this some time ago as a proof-of-concept for an enhancement to the core of Radiant. Well, it's finally here and I would appreciate any and all feedback (directly or on the mailing list) to improve this. Note: this is a Rails 2.x/Radiant 0.6.6 extension and it won't work with previous versions. What it Does Adds Stylesheet and Javascript objects to Radiant. It should be very self explanatory to use but it has some real benefits (like its own caching mechanism to speed up server responses). Check out the README file for a list of features/benefits and usage.
